Waist Dream Meaning & Interpretations

Embarking on a journey to interpret the waist dream meaning, one encounters a myriad of perspectives, each intertwining personal experiences, emotional states, and perhaps, unresolved tensions from our waking life into a narrative played out in the dreamland. The waist, often seen as a nexus point in the physical body, connecting the upper and lower, can unfold multifaceted interpretations in the dream realm.

  • Striking Symbolism: Encountering a waist in the dream world isn’t arbitrary; it’s a potent symbol, often associated with:
    • Balance and connection, considering its physical placement connecting upper and lower body parts.
    • Vulnerability or strength, stemming from its anatomical importance in providing structure and stability.
    • Fertility and desirability, particularly in various cultural contexts where a particular waist shape or size is idolized.
  • Differing Scenarios, Differing Meanings: The role of the waist in dreams can vastly differ, each scenario painting a different stroke of insight into the waist dream meaning:
    • A slim, healthy waist might hint towards feelings of confidence, balance, or control in one’s waking life.
    • A pain or injury in the waist area in dreams might mirror feelings of weakness, lack of support, or an imbalance in personal or professional life.
    • Adorning the waist with a belt or similar accessory could symbolize a desire for protection or perhaps feeling constrained or restricted in some aspects of life.
  • Emotional Undertones: It’s imperative to note that dreams about the waist might be reflecting emotional states or psychological conundrums:
    • Feeling tightness or pressure around the waist might represent bottled-up emotions or being in a suffocating situation in reality.
    • Seeing an unusually large or small waist may reflect our self-esteem, body image issues, or societal pressures and expectations regarding appearance.
    • Engaging in activities like dancing, where the waist moves freely and joyously, might hint towards a liberation of sorts, a breaking free from what binds us.
  • Cultural and Personal Ties: The waist doesn’t exist in isolation but is often linked with various cultural beliefs and personal associations:
    • In some cultures, the waist is symbolic of fertility and life-creation, thereby having dreams of a pronounced waist may imply themes of birth, creation, or abundance.
    • Personal experiences, such as weight loss, gain, or medical issues related to the waist area, may surface in dreams, potentially indicating unresolved thoughts or feelings about these experiences.
  • Exploring the Unknown: The waist dream might be a manifestation of our internal navigation through unknown territories within our psyche.
    • Is it a reflection of our fear of losing control, represented by an injury or deformity of the waist?
    • Or perhaps a gentle nudge towards acknowledging our inherent power and vitality when we dream of a strong, decorated, or lovingly embraced waist?

Symbolism of Dream of Waist: Unveiling the Mystery

Peering into the intricate tapestry of dreams, it is indubitable that symbolism stands as a staunch pillar, bearing the weight of meanings and interpretations that dreams bring forth. Particularly, unraveling the symbolism intertwined with waist dreams unveils a spectrum of meanings and mysteries, punctuating our nocturnal narratives with poignant messages and insights.

  • Centrality and Balance: The waist, residing at the center of our physical being, carries substantial symbolism related to balance and centrality.
    • In dreams, a healthy and sturdy waist may act as a metaphor for balance in one’s life or having a centered approach to situations.
    • A swaying, dancing waist might also indicate a harmonious balance in life, showcasing fluidity and graceful navigation through challenges and joys alike.
  • Fertility and Sensuality: Throughout various cultural contexts, the waist has been a symbol of fertility and sensuality.
    • Dreaming of a waist adorned with jewelry, like a belly dancer, might suggest themes of sensuality, celebration of femininity, or an embracing of one’s own sexual energy.
    • For some, a pronounced, perhaps pregnant, waist in dreams might symbolize creation, procreation, or the birthing of new ideas and ventures.
  • Vulnerability and Protection: Often, the waist can be seen as a vulnerable spot, a place that needs protection.
    • Dreams of shielding the waist, or perhaps injury to this area, might reflect feelings of vulnerability, highlighting potential areas in our waking life where we feel exposed or unprotected.
    • Conversely, armoring the waist with a belt or protective gear might symbolize a defensive stance, a preparation for upcoming challenges, or safeguarding oneself against perceived threats.
  • Self-Image and Perception: Given societal norms and expectations, the waist often becomes a focal point for self-image and perception.
    • Dream scenarios featuring a changing waistline could indicate concerns or focus on body image, self-esteem, and self-perception.
    • Interacting positively or negatively with the waist in dreams (e.g., admiring in a mirror or expressing dissatisfaction) might provide clues about the dreamer’s self-image and areas where they carry confidence or insecurity.
  • Constriction and Liberation: The waist also becomes a symbol where themes of constriction and liberation are played out.
    • Feeling constricted or bound in the waist area during a dream might relate to feeling restricted or limited in one’s personal or professional life.
    • Experiencing a freeing sensation or liberation of the waist could symbolize a breaking free from constraints, embracing autonomy, and reclaiming personal power.
  • Connection and Disconnection: Being a bridge between the upper and lower body, the waist can symbolize connectivity or a lack thereof.
    • A segmented or disjointed waist in a dream might symbolize disconnection, fragmentation, or discord within oneself or in relationships.
    • A whole, connected, and functional waist might hint at harmonious connections, unity, and integration of different aspects of life and self.

Common Scenarios: What Does Dream about Waist Mean?

Embarking upon the intricate paths that dreams about waist weave, several common scenarios emerge, each painting vivid pictures of symbolic meanings, reflections of our inner selves, and potential foresights into our waking worlds. Dream scenarios oftentimes mold themselves into a perplexing blend of our conscious experiences, subconscious undercurrents, and intrinsic psychological frameworks.

  • Waist Alteration: Encountering a change in the waist’s size or shape.
    • Enlarging: Perhaps a call towards acknowledging aspects of life that have expanded, be it responsibilities, wealth, or personal growth.
    • Shrinking: Could indicate a reduction, loss, or neglect in some life areas, or maybe an improvement in health and personal perception.
  • Pain or Injury: Experiencing pain, injury, or some form of damage to the waist.
    • Intense Pain: Maybe mirroring emotional or psychological pain, a plight seeking attention in our conscious lives.
    • Injury: Potentially symbolic of feeling incapacitated or weakened in some areas of our real-world endeavors or relationships.
  • Adornment or Exposure: Observing the waist being adorned with jewelry or clothing, or perhaps being exposed.
    • Adornment: Possibly symbolizing a celebration, enhancement, or acknowledgment of certain life aspects, akin to self-worth or accomplishments.
    • Exposure: Potentially unveiling vulnerabilities, hidden truths, or aspects we may be consciously or subconsciously exposing to the world or ourselves.
  • Interaction with Others: Experiencing others interacting with our waist or us interacting with theirs.
    • Touch or Embrace: Might symbolize connections, relationships, or aspects of intimacy and closeness in our lives.
    • Aggression or Rejection: Could reflect conflicts, distances, or problematic interactions persisting or burgeoning in our relationships or social interactions.
  • Mobility or Immobility: Observing the waist in motion or restrained.
    • Dancing or Moving: Often a vibrant symbol of freedom, joy, and perhaps, a harmonious existence in certain life domains.
    • Restrained or Bound: Potentially illuminating areas where we feel constrained, restricted, or limited in our waking lives.
  • Transformation or Transmutation: Witnessing the waist undergoing transformation or embodying something different.
    • Morphing: Can indicate change, transition, or shifts in aspects related to our self-perception, life stages, or inner transformations.
    • Becoming Non-Human: Could symbolize a transcendence, alteration, or divergence from our usual human experiences or self-identities.
